Amherst Media 1997, 1st edition. ISBN: 093626246X. 4to (11" tall). Very good used condition. Retired library book with sturdy laminated cover & usual type markings. Light edge & corner wear, scuffing to cover, light soiling outer edge of pages. Double reinforced spine. Color & b/w photos.
"Light is the key element of photography, and understanding the principles of light's color, temperature, intensity, direction, and quality is extremely important in taking quality photos. This book shows how to control these principles to achieve high-quality artistic and commercial photographs of people. The numerous examples and illustrations demonstrate set-ups and results, and the exercises provide practice on the techniques described. "
